Where by Did The Anasazi Reside

The Anasazi will be the ancestors of the fashionable Pueblo civilization. Usually, They are really called The traditional Pueblo Men and women or Ancestral Puebloans who belonged to your prehistoric Indigenous American civilization which centered throughout the now known 4 Corners from the U.S. Southwest.

The early Anasazi hunted wild animals for food and gathered seeds, fruits, and nuts. From making use of an atlatl to throw spears, they realized to implement other weapons like daggers and bow and arrows.

Just after many hundreds of several years, the Anasazi commenced farming and lifted animals including turkeys and pet dogs which helped them pull significant hundreds. They planted beans and corn as well as had popcorn.

The Anasazi As Cave Dwellers

The early Anasazi ended up typically cave dwellers. They lived inside the caves in a place now often known as Utah in America quite a few A large number of a long time ago. Inside of these caves, they crafted primitive rooms which were being used as dwelling quarters, foodstuff storage spots and ceremonial buildings.

Pithouses

During the Basketmaker II period of time (200 to 500 A.D.), the Anasazi began to Develop pithouse villages. The technological know-how Employed in building these pithouses was extremely likely transmitted eastward by Siberia which then went throughout the ice bridge amongst North The usa and Asia all over twelve,000 to fourteen,000 a long time, until finally it had been handed down by means of Canada and Alaska towards the American Southwest.

In comparison to the houses in the fashionable world, these early Anasazi habitations have been dim, crude, smoky, smelly, cramped, and chilly mainly during winter. Having said that, They can be little doubt excellent on the caves and various temporary shelters that were designed through their nomadic times.

Kivas

It check here had been during the Basketmaker III period of time (five hundred-750 A.D.) when the initial kivas appeared. While there are some kivas which have been sq. or D-formed, a greater part are available spherical form. Ordinarily, they've a little room that’s opening out from its perimeter within the south which resembles a keyhole. It can be thought that the room is utilized for storing ceremonial merchandise.

Above-Ground Structures

In the course of the Pueblo I period of time (750-900 A.D.), the Anasazi built their household constructions higher than floor and extra masonry for the adobe constructions. Masonry partitions will often be produced up of the core of free stones that happen to be irregular and rough. The partitions’ two sides are completed by using a veneer of shaped stones. After some time, Anasazi masonry turned rather refined and stylish. The best examples of Anasazi masonry are located in Chaco.

Multi-storied Rooms at Pueblo Bonito

An increase in the volume of villages had happened while in the Early Pueblo II – Bonito phase (900-one thousand A.D.) at Chaco Canyon. The Anasazi built the main multi-storied rooms at Pueblo Bonito, Una Vida and Peñasco Blanco in Chaco Canyon. Pueblo Bonito is claimed to have occupied about three acres and stood 5 tales large. With about 800 rooms, it was the home of close to 1,000 people today.

Cliff Dwellings

These are generally villages, stone properties, and towns which have been inbuilt caves or on massive shelves in rock canyon walls. Generally speaking, cliff dwellings are regarded as essentially the most stunning plus the foremost representation of Anasazi architecture.

One of many oldest cliff dwellings is Keet Seel which was inhabited all around 950 and redesigned in 1272 with 160 more rooms included. It truly is deemed as the next greatest cliff dwelling next the largest a single referred to as Cliff Palace at Mesa Verde.
